I have my monitors hooked up to 1 & 2 'out' of my M-Audio Delta 1010 - sounds fine. How do I set up my headphones to work off 3 & 4 'out'? I have them connected but there is no sound at all? Is it a Cubase setting or am I missing something on the Patchbay Router of the Delta...?

My studio is set up so i can record myself... so the studio monitors and the headphones aren't usually used together.

This being said, I have 1&2 out of the 1010 setup to go to a 4 channel headphone splitter. and 7&8 go to my powered monitors.

In the master fader I just click on the output select just under it and select either 1&2 or 7&8 depending on which i want to monitor out of.

The only way you can do both at once, would be to maybe use a Distrobution Amp and feed a headphone amp and your main monitors from the same split signal.
 
Create a new bus and use a send from each track to route the tracks to the new bus.
